Masvingo Hight Court orders Chamisa rally to go ahead

The High Court in Masvingo has given Citizens Coalition for Change CCC president Nelson Chamisa the green light to conduct his rally in the Province.

This is after the Zimbabwe Republic Policeh had banned it. Prompting the party to approach the courts.

Police cited that Zanu PF has 2 rallies in Masvingo on same day, and won’t “cope”.

But, the Judge ruled that police must provide security at all the rallies.

Meanwhile, the ministry of home affairs recently pointed out that it is not government policy that when President Emmerson Mnangagwa has a rally in a Province, opposition parties should be barred in the same area.
